Hebron's Old City and the Ibrahimi Mosque — sacred to all three Abrahamic faiths as the site of the tombs of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ob — were inscribed on UNESCO's World Heritage in Danger list in 2017, making this large West Bank city one of the most historically and religiously weighted destinations in the Palestinian territories. Founded by Canaanites in the early Bronze Age, the Old City's narrow lanes, traditional markets, and ancient houses sit alongside the mosque at its centre, though parts of the area remain under Israeli military control.
